(note: not quite sure what category to put this in so just put it under Graphics Cards) Fps suddenly locked in low 20s-30s straight from startup. Happened randomly after starting up today, no update or anything. Haven't messed or added any files between the time i played fine yesterday and today, to my knowledge nothing has changed. I have the game on steam platform. I tried clearing the download cache on steam and verifying the game files, both of which happened successfully. I've restarted my pc twice after doing both of those, but the fps is still locked really low. Tried turning Vsync off and on, didn't fix it. I normally run at ultra settings, 144hz, usually getting 90-120fps during gameplay. My setup if helpful is: gtx 1070, i5-3570k, 16gb ddr3 ram, asus maximus V gene mobo, running corsair liquid cooler in a large case with several fans. I know the pc isn't overheating or anything, it barely gets warm. I don't really want to reinstall as my internet is slow and it would take a long time and possibly not fix it, but I'm not sure what to do other than that.

Ok, comparing siege and Chrome right now with both open, for Chrome: it's using about 80-85% total (using 99% of CPU), with siege only using 8-9% total.
Now that I think about it, I do think when i turned off hardware acceleration decoding to fix Youtube, I think siege started acting up a day or so later, possibly right after. That's the only thing i can think of that would've made a difference. I'll try turning hardware accel. off then restarting my PC completely, then compare again.

I did so, and now siege is running properly, its usage far above chrome's as it should be. Now i realized disabling Hardware Acceleration Decoding broke two things: Skipping in a youtube video freezes the video, ALSO, when i use fn+play/pause for spotify (which used to work a long time ago and randomly stopped working, I had to tab in to spotify and manually play/pause my music) now doesn't work once again, while Hardware Acceleration is enabled. Still don't know why lol. But chrome and siege work now.
